logo

Output 9815cd32f18bd8db8d18fa2dde327c10041255608313fdfc4a7d8dc1dea8bb02:10

value
76304753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 957325c006e752ee49fa84a547dc0cdac1cfbe33 OP_EQUAL
address
3FKEYiGdkTs1XCThX6kGsd8KSexLbUpqQ2
transaction
9815cd32f18bd8db8d18fa2dde327c10041255608313fdfc4a7d8dc1dea8bb02